			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>As the veins of Panama pulse, new transportation arteries spread across the land reaching into new areas and connecting communities that have long been isolated and difficult to reach.  With the opening of the new Panama-Colon Autopista in May of 2009, the commute to the Caribbean coast from Panama City has been more than cut in half.  This highway has created quick and easy access to both coasts of Panama and is blazing the trail for new development along the coast of Colon towards Portobelo and beyond.  In response, new developments have taken root and the potential for foreign and local investment has increased significantly.  Not only are investors discovering new opportunities, local municipalities are seeking the chance to benefit from taxes and other income that will benefit their communities and improve the way of life for many Panamanians in the province of Colon.</p>

<p>Another major project has been considered for more than 30 years and with the success of the Panama-Colon Autopista, the long sought-after <a href="http://www.panama-guide.com/article.php/20100620105508751">Colon &#8211; Bocas del Toro highway</a> may soon become a reality.  The goal of this new highway is to join the Caribbean coast from Colon, through Costa Abajo, and towards Bocas del Toro, cutting what is currently a journey of up to 14 hours down to 3 or 4 hours.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Many adventure seekers that want to experience a <a title="Canopy Zip Line Tour" href="http://panamaoutdooradventures.com/activities/canopy-tour/" target="_blank">zip line canopy tour in Panama</a> may in some cases end up finding themselves pursuing a different experience than originally desired.  To help clarify, here is a basic description of what a zip line canopy tour consists of.</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">A <a title="Zip Line - Wikipedia" href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Zip-line" target="_blank">zip line</a> generally refers to a system consisting of a steel cable (or for other uses, rope) and a pulley that rolls along the cable.  To this pulley is often attached a series of straps and a harness in which the rider sits and slides down the cable.  In some areas, the cable is constructed with a sharp incline for maximum speed and adrenaline.  In other applications, the cable is set at a more gradual incline for a more relaxed ride, allowing for longer exposure to the surrounding views.</p>
<p style="padding-left: 30px;">The term &#8220;<a title="Canopy - Wikipedia" href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Canopy_%28biology%29" target="_blank">canopy</a>&#8221; in this application, refers to the upper layer of trees and vegetation in a jungle or forest.  While the density of the vegetation is not necessarily a factor, a jungle canopy such as ours is usually comprised of closely growing and intertwined trees made up of many different species.  The jungle canopy offers an amazing wealth of plants and animals, often providing sanctuary and sustenance to an entire eco-system with many plants and animals living their entire lives while never experiencing a direct connection to the ground below.</p>
<p>While some locations may offer a <em>zip line</em>, they may not actually feature a true <em>canopy</em> for the <em>zip line</em> to pass through.  A popular course for most <em>zip lines</em> internationally, often features lines that run from hilltop to hilltop or from the top of a hill down to the bottom.  While many of these <em>zip lines</em> may offer the rush of speed that adventurers seek, it is common for these courses to be in open, exposed areas with little forestation and even less wildlife.</p>
<p>Another common activity offers the <em>canopy tour</em> experience without the <em>zip line</em> feature.  An example of this would would be the <a title="Gamboa Resort" href="http://www.gamboaresort.com/act_teleferico_english.html" target="_blank">Gamboa Resort Ariel Tram</a> which provides for a relaxed trip through the rain forest high above the ground while traveling in a tram.  While this <em>canopy tour</em> offers an opportunity to view the plants and animals of the canopy, it lacks the <em>zip line</em> effect of flying through the trees at medium to high speeds.  Other options for <em>canopy tours</em> negate assisted travel through the canopy and feature only elevated platforms and walkways connecting platforms and viewing areas.</p>
